Shielding Effectiveness ======================= The **Shielding Effectiveness** extension computes the shielding effectiveness of an enclosure. It calculates the attenuation of an electromagnetic field inside the enclosure due to the presence of a shield. The extension provides a graphical user interface (GUI) for configuration, or it can be used in batch mode via command line arguments. Using the extension ------------------- 1. Open the **Automation** tab in the HFSS interface. 2. Locate and click the **Shielding Effectiveness** icon under the Extension Manager. 3. In the GUI, users can interact with the following elements: - **Source sphere radius**: Source sphere radius in meters. It must fit inside the shielding. - **Polarization**: X, Y, Z polarization component. - **Frequency**: Start and stop frequency and the number of steps to analyze. - **Electric dipole**: Activate electric dipole. Electric or magnetic dipole are available. - **Cores**: Number of cores for the simulation. - Toggle between light and dark themes. 4. Click on **Launch** to start the automated workflow.
